Value-instance-connectivity computer-implemented database
First Claim
Patent Images
1. A method for storing instances of a plurality of values, comprising the steps of:
- a. storing information regarding the position of a value in an ordering of distinct values;
b. updating the information regarding the position of the value each time the position of the value in the ordering of distinct values changes;
c. storing information regarding the number of instances of the value;
d. updating the information regarding the number of instances of the value each time the number of instances of the value changes;
e. storing information regarding the position of a collection of one or more instances of the value in an ordering of instances of the plurality of values; and
f. updating the information regarding the position of the collection each time the position of the collection changes.
1 Assignment
0 Petitions
Accused Products
Abstract
A computer-implemented database and method providing an efficient, ordered reduced space representation of multi-dimensional data. The data values for each attribute are stored in a manner that provides an advantage in, for example, space usage and/or speed of access, such as in condensed form and/or sort order. Instances of each data value for an attribute are identified by instance elements, each of which is associated with one data value. Connectivity information is provided for each instance element that uniquely associates each instance element with a specific instance of a data value for another attribute.
-
Citations
1 Claim
-
1. A method for storing instances of a plurality of values, comprising the steps of:
-
a. storing information regarding the position of a value in an ordering of distinct values;
b. updating the information regarding the position of the value each time the position of the value in the ordering of distinct values changes;
c. storing information regarding the number of instances of the value;
d. updating the information regarding the number of instances of the value each time the number of instances of the value changes;
e. storing information regarding the position of a collection of one or more instances of the value in an ordering of instances of the plurality of values; and
f. updating the information regarding the position of the collection each time the position of the collection changes.
-
Specification